A pantsless photograph of Carla Bruni, taken by Helmut Newton in 1992, is going up for auction at Philips de Pury in London on Friday. The photograph of France’s first lady is part of an auction entitled Sex and includes works by Henri Matisse, Tom Wesselman, David Hockney, and Nan Goldin. The Bruni photograph was expected to bring $7,500 at auction.
